Campus & facilities

The campus sits in Bubiita Sub-county, Bududa District, against forested highland hills. Buildings share terracotta lower walls, cream upper walls and red corrugated roofs.

Administration Block — The heart of school leadership and daily operations — offices, reception and the public face of campus.

Science Laboratory — A dedicated science block for practical work in biology, chemistry and physics.

Library & ICT Block — Reading rooms and ICT space supporting research, digital literacy and independent study.

S.1 Block — New Senior One classrooms under construction as the school continues to grow.

S.2 Block — Classroom block serving Senior Two learners.

S.3 Block — Classroom block serving Senior Three learners.

S.3 & S.4 Block — A shared classroom block for Senior Three and Senior Four.

S.5 Block — Classroom block for Advanced Level Senior Five learners.

Teachers’ Quarters — On-campus housing for teaching staff, supporting presence and community life at the school.

Teachers’ Quarters (front) — Front view of the staff housing on campus.

Teachers’ Quarters (rear) — Rear view of the staff housing on campus.

Vision, mission and UNEB wall — The painted campus wall showing vision, mission, core values and UNEB centre number U3896.

School Mission

To provide a holistic and affordable education to the citizens for a sustainable future.

School Vision

To have a modern School that Produces morally upright, academically excellent and responsible citizens of our nation.

Values

Punctuality, Integrity, Hard work, Honesty, Team work
